Crémazie is a provincial electoral district in Quebec, Canada that elects members to the National Assembly of Quebec. The district is consists of the Sault-au-Récollet neighbourhood and the eastern half of Ahuntsic in northern Montreal. The riding was created in 1972 from parts of Ahuntsic and Bourassa.
[edit] Members of the National Assembly
[edit] Former riding of Ahuntsic
- Jean-Paul Lefebvre, Liberal (1966-1970)
- François Cloutier, Liberal (1970-1973)
[edit] Current riding
- Jean Bienvenue, Liberal (1973–1976)
- Guy Tardif, Parti Québécois (1976–1985)
- André Vallerand, Liberal (1985–1994)
- Jean Campeau, Parti Québécois (1994–1998)
- Manon Blanchet, Parti Québécois (1998–2003)
- Michèle Lamquin-Éthier, Liberal (2003–2007)
- Lisette Lapointe, Parti Québécois (2007–present)
